Non-Hodgkin's Lymphoma Involving the Uterine Cervix After Treatment for Hodgkin Disease
2003
The occurrence of second malignancies is an important late event following the treatment of Hodgkin's disease (HD). Occurrence of a non-Hodgkin's lymphoma (NHL) involving the uterine cervix after treatment for HD has not been previously reported. We describe a rare case of a 34-year old woman, with NHL involving the uterine cervix 7.5 years after treatment for HD. The follow-up of patients treated for HD should also include regular gynecological evaluation. In cases of abnormal findings, accurate diagnosis can only be made histologically.
